> That is perhaps all well and fine, but my initial point still stands.
>
> In this patch alone, you set mbd here from mbi, but later in
> __init_mbi(), initialise mbi from mbd.
>
> I can't spot anywhere else which initialises either of the structures
> with values, so I can only assume they are both 0's (or even
> uninitialised) all the way through the boot process.
__reloc() takes mbi from bootloader and initializes mbd to zero.
Later mbd is filled with needed data from mbi passed by bootloader.
xen/arch/x86/boot_info.c:static multiboot_info_t __read_mostly mbi
is initialized by GCC to 0 (I removed explicit initialization as you
requested). Later xen/arch/x86/boot_info.c:mbi is filled with data
from mbd and then passed to __start_xen().
